Why do we need protein?

Protein powder is easy to digest, tasty and convenient to use. A major benefit is how quickly the amino acids produced during digestion make their way into the bloodstream. During intense physical effort, our muscle tissue breaks down, and to rebuild it you need to provide the right amount of amino acids so you can help prevent any losses in muscle tissue. 
For those who want very fast absorption, protein supplements such as hydrolysate or isolate are recommended. These are proteins that deliver the full amino acid profile. This type of supplement is recommended for use around training time because of its rapid absorption. By using protein supplements with different absorption rates, we can precisely match our body's needs.

When should you take protein supplements?

After finishing your workout, it’s worth using a protein supplement, because we want to kick-start recovery, support proper tissue repair and slow down breakdown. Protein is broken down into amino acids that “repair” damaged muscle tissue. If we don’t provide the right post-workout refuelling after training, our body is exposed to muscle catabolism. It’s worth preventing that by taking a protein supplement straight after your workout as part of your recovery routine. That way, we deliver the right amount of essential amino acids, meaning the ones the body cannot synthesise on its own. This gives us the chance to speed up muscle tissue recovery and increase lean muscle mass.
Let’s not forget that protein affects metabolic rate, which also has a positive impact on fat burning. Studies confirm that a higher protein intake in our diet can speed up metabolism by as much as 25%.

Rozsądny wybór ma znaczenie

W kategorii pobudzenie szczególnie ważne jest świadome korzystanie z produktu. Preparaty z kofeiną nie są odpowiednie dla każdego, dlatego przed zakupem warto sprawdzić skład, porcję dzienną, ostrzeżenia na etykiecie oraz łączną ilość kofeiny spożywanej z kawy, herbaty, napojów energetycznych i suplementów. Produkty tego typu najlepiej dopasować do pory dnia i własnej wrażliwości na składniki aktywne. Dobrym wyborem będzie formuła czytelna, praktyczna i zgodna z realnym rytmem aktywności.
